Doiiars

MindSpider: 修复uv环境无pip,改用uv pip安装MediaCrawler依赖

@@ -232,7 +232,7 @@ class MindSpider: @@ -232,7 +232,7 @@ class MindSpider:
232 logger.info("正在安装MediaCrawler依赖...") 232 logger.info("正在安装MediaCrawler依赖...")
233 try: 233 try:
234 result = subprocess.run( 234 result = subprocess.run(
235 - [sys.executable, "-m", "pip", "install", "-r", str(mediacrawler_req), "-q"], 235 + ["uv", "pip", "install", "-r", str(mediacrawler_req), "-q"],
236 capture_output=True, 236 capture_output=True,
237 text=True, 237 text=True,
238 timeout=300 # 5分钟超时 238 timeout=300 # 5分钟超时